共查询到20条相似文献,搜索用时 593 毫秒
1.
Rate-distortion optimized hybrid error control for real-time packetized video transmission. 总被引:1,自引:0,他引:1
Fan Zhai Yiftach Eisenberg Thrasyvoulos N Pappas Randall Berry Aggelos K Katsaggelos 《IEEE transactions on image processing》2006,15(1):40-53
The problem of application-layer error control for real-time video transmission over packet lossy networks is commonly addressed via joint source-channel coding (JSCC), where source coding and forward error correction (FEC) are jointly designed to compensate for packet losses. In this paper, we consider hybrid application-layer error correction consisting of FEC and retransmissions. The study is carried out in an integrated joint source-channel coding (IJSCC) framework, where error resilient source coding, channel coding, and error concealment are jointly considered in order to achieve the best video delivery quality. We first show the advantage of the proposed IJSCC framework as compared to a sequential JSCC approach, where error resilient source coding and channel coding are not fully integrated. In the USCC framework, we also study the performance of different error control scenarios, such as pure FEC, pure retransmission, and their combination. Pure FEC and application layer retransmissions are shown to each achieve optimal results depending on the packet loss rates and the round-trip time. A hybrid of FEC and retransmissions is shown to outperform each component individually due to its greater flexibility. 相似文献
2.
Burst packet loss is a common problem over wired and wireless networks and leads to a significant reduction in the performance of packet‐level forward error correction (FEC) schemes used to recover packet losses during transmission. Traditional FEC interleaving methods adopt the sequential coding‐interleaved transmission (SCIT) process to encode the FEC packets sequentially and reorder the packet transmission sequence. Consequently, the burst loss effect can be mitigated at the expense of an increased end‐to‐end delay. Alternatively, the reversed interleaving scheme, namely, interleaved coding‐sequential transmission (ICST), performs FEC coding in an interleaved manner and transmits the packets sequentially based on their generation order in the application. In this study, the analytical FEC model is constructed to evaluate the performance of the SCIT and ICST schemes. From the analysis results, it can be observed that the interleaving delay of ICST FEC is reduced by transmitting the source packets immediately as they arrive from the application. Accordingly, an Enhanced ICST scheme is further proposed to trade the saved interleaving time for a greater interleaving capacity, and the corresponding packet loss rate can be minimized under a given delay constraint. The simulation results show that the Enhanced ICST scheme achieves a lower packet loss rate and a higher peak signal‐to‐noise‐ratio than the traditional SCIT and ICST schemes for video streaming applications. 相似文献
3.
This paper considers truncated type-II hybrid automatic repeat-request (ARQ) schemes with noisy feedback over block fading channels. With these ARQ techniques, the number of retransmissions is limited, and, similar to forward error correction (FEC), error-free delivery of data packets cannot be guaranteed. Bounds on the average number of transmissions, the average coding rate as well as the reliability of the schemes are derived using random coding techniques, and the performance is compared with FEC. The random coding bounds reveal the achievable performance with block codes and maximum-likelihood soft-decision decoding. Union upper bounds and simulation results show that over block fading channels, these bounds can be closely approached with simple terminated convolutional codes and soft-decision Viterbi decoding. Truncated type-II hybrid ARQ and the corresponding FEC schemes have the same probability of packet erasure; however, the truncated ARQ schemes offer a trade-off between the average coding rate and the probability of undetected error. Truncated ARQ schemes have significantly higher average coding rates than FEC at high and medium signal-to-noise ratio even with noisy feedback. Truncated ARQ can be viewed as adaptive FEC that adapts to the instantaneous channel conditions 相似文献
4.
5.
《Signal Processing: Image Communication》2009,24(5):368-383
The problem of enabling robust video transmission over lossy networks has become increasingly important because of the growing interest in video delivery over unreliable channels such as wireless networks. The more the coding process relies on an intensive use of prediction to improve the coding gain, the more the reconstructed sequence proves to be sensitive to information losses. As a matter of fact, it is necessary to introduce some redundant data in order to increase the robustness of the coded bit stream. A possible solution can be found filling a matrix structure with RTP packets and applying a Forward Error Correction (FEC) code on its rows. However, the matrix size and the chosen FEC code affect the performance of the coding system. The paper proposes a novel adaptation technique that tunes the amount of redundant information included in the packet stream and differs from previously proposed solutions since it relies on the percentage of null quantized transform coefficients in place of the activity or the Mean Square Error (MSE). This strategy is then integrated in a joint source-channel coder rate allocation algorithm that shares the available bits between the H.264/AVC coder and the channel coder according to the significance of the frame in the decoding process. Experimental results show that the presented approach significantly improves the quality of the reconstructed sequences at the decoder with respect to activity-based strategies and requires a low computational complexity. 相似文献
6.
There has been an increased interest in the transmission of digital video over real-world transmission media, such as the direct broadcast satellite (DBS) channel. Video transmitted over such a channel is subject to degradation due, in part, to additive white Gaussian noise (AWGN). Some form of forward error-control (FEC) coding may be applied in order to reduce the effect of the noise on the transmitted bitstream; however, determination of the appropriate level of FEC coding is generally an unwieldy and computationally intensive problem, as it may depend upon a variety of parameters such as the type of video, the available bandwidth, and the channel SNR. More specifically, a combined source-channel coding approach is necessary in optimally allocating rate between source and channel coding subject to a fixed constraint on overall transmission bandwidth. In this paper we develop a method of optimal bit allocation under the assumption that the distortion is additive and independent on a frame-by-frame basis. A set of universal operational distortion-rate characteristics is developed which balances the tradeoff between source coding accuracy and channel error protection for a fixed overall transmission rate and provides the basis for the optimal bit allocation approach. The results for specific source and channel coding schemes show marked improvement over suboptimum choices of channel error protection. In addition, we show that our results approach information-theoretic performance bounds which are developed in this work 相似文献
7.
Yufeng Shan Su Yi Shivkumar Kalyanaraman John W. Woods 《Signal Processing: Image Communication》2009,24(9):718-729
In this paper, we present a two-stage forward error correction (FEC) scheme with an enhanced link-layer protocol especially for multimedia data transmission over wireless LANs. At the application layer, packet-level FEC (stage-one) is added across packets to correct packet losses due to congestion and route disruption. Bit-level FEC (stage-two) is then added to both application packets and stage-one FEC packets to recover bit errors from the link layer. Then at the link layer, header-CRC/FEC is used to enhance protection and to cooperate with the two-stage FEC scheme. The proposed scheme thus provides joint protection across the protocol stack. We explore both its bandwidth efficiency and video performance for the highly efficient and scalable MC-EZBC video codec using the network simulator ns-2. Our results show that the proposed scheme can effectively increase application-layer throughput, reduce both end-to-end transmission delay and application bandwidth fluctuation, and significantly improve video performance. 相似文献
8.
9.
Video coding is a key to successful visual communications. An interframe video coding algorithm using hybrid motion-compensated prediction and interpolation is considered for coding studio quality video at a bit rate of over 5 Mb/s. Interframe coding without a buffer control strategy usually results in variable bit rates. Although packet networks may be capable of handling variable bit rates, in some applications, a constant bit rate is more desirable either for a simpler network configuration or for channels with fixed bandwidth. A self-governing rate buffer control strategy that can automatically steer the coder to a pseudoconstant bit rate is considered. This self-governing rate buffer control strategy employs more progressive quantization parameters, and constrains quantizer adjustments so that a smoother quality transition can be attained. Simulation results illustrate the performance of the pseudoconstant bit rate coder with this buffer control strategy. 相似文献
10.
Seong-Ryong Kang Dmitri Loguinov 《Networking, IEEE/ACM Transactions on》2007,15(1):187-200
Video applications that transport delay-sensitive multimedia over best-effort networks usually require special mechanisms that can overcome packet loss without using retransmission. In response to this demand, forward-error correction (FEC) is often used in streaming applications to protect video and audio data in lossy network paths; however, studies in the literature report conflicting results on the benefits of FEC over best-effort streaming. To address this uncertainty, we start with a baseline case that examines the impact of packet loss on scalable (FGS-like) video in best-effort networks and derive a closed-form expression for the loss penalty imposed on embedded coding schemes under several simple loss models. Through this analysis, we find that the utility (i.e., usefulness to the user) of unprotected video converges to zero as streaming rates become high. We then study FEC-protected video streaming, re-derive the same utility metric, and show that for all values of loss rate inclusion of FEC overhead substantially improves the utility of video compared to the best-effort case. We finish the paper by constructing a dynamic controller on the amount of FEC that maximizes the utility of scalable video and show that the resulting system achieves a significantly better PSNR quality than alternative fixed-overhead methods 相似文献
11.
Sliding‐window forward error correction using Reed‐Solomon code and unequal error protection for real‐time streaming video
下载免费PDF全文
![点击此处可从《International Journal of Communication Systems》网站下载免费的PDF全文](/ch/ext_images/free.gif)
Yung‐Tsung Weng Chi‐Huang Shih Yeh‐Kai Chou 《International Journal of Communication Systems》2018,31(1)
Forward error correction (FEC) techniques are widely used to recover packet losses over unreliable networks in real‐time video streaming applications. Traditional frame‐level FEC encodes 1 video frame in each FEC coding window. By contrast, in the expanding‐window FEC scheme, high‐priority frames are included in the FEC processing of the following frames, so as to construct a larger coding window. In general, expanding‐window FEC improves the recovery performance of FEC, because the high‐priority frame can be protected by multiple windows and the use of a larger coding window increases the efficiency. However, the larger window size also increases the complexity of the coding and the memory space requirements. Consequently, expanding‐window FEC is limited in terms of practical applications. Sliding‐window FEC adopts a fixed window size in order to approximate the performance of the expanding‐window FEC method, but with a reduced complexity. Previous studies on sliding‐window FEC have generally adopted an equal error protection (EEP) mechanism to simplify the analysis. This paper considers the more practical case of an unequal error protection (UEP) strategy. An analytical model is derived for estimating the playable frame rate (PFR) of the proposed sliding‐window FEC scheme with a Reed‐Solomon erasure code for real‐time non‐scalable streaming applications. The analytical model is used to determine the optimal FEC configuration which maximizes the PFR value under given transmission rate constraints. The simulation results show that the proposed sliding‐window scheme achieves almost the same performance as the expanding‐window scheme, but with a significantly lower computational complexity. 相似文献
12.
Ming-Fong Tsai Naveen Chilamkurti Ce-Kuen Shieh 《Wireless Personal Communications》2011,56(3):435-446
Video streaming over wireless networks is a challenging task due to its high error rate. Forward error correction (FEC) is
a popular mechanism to recover lost packets for video streaming. Conventional FEC mechanisms use a whole redundant packet
to recover the error source packet, when the packet error occurs with only a few bit errors inside. In this paper, we propose
an Adaptive packet and block length FEC (APB-FEC) control mechanism. In order to overcome the high bit error rate, a small
packet length reduces the packet error rate and a large FEC block length will enhance the recovery performance. Our proposed
APB-FEC can obtain better recovery performance than conventional FEC mechanisms. Hence, APB-FEC can also reduce retransmission
overhead. Using extensive emulations, we validate the efficiency of APB-FEC mechanism for video streaming over wireless networks. 相似文献
13.
Jiyan Wu Yanlei Shang Bo Cheng Budan Wu Junliang Chen 《Wireless Personal Communications》2014,75(2):1265-1282
Bandwidth aggregation is a key research issue in integrating heterogeneous wireless networks, since it can substantially increase the throughput and reliability for enhancing streaming video quality. However, the burst loss in the unreliable wireless channels is a severely challenging problem which significantly degrades the effectiveness of bandwidth aggregation. Previous studies mainly address the critical problem by reactively increasing the forward error correction (FEC) redundancy. In this paper, we propose a loss tolerant bandwidth aggregation approach (LTBA), which proactively leverages the channel diversity in heterogeneous wireless networks to overcome the burst loss. First, we allocate the FEC packets according to the ‘loss-free’ bandwidth of each wireless network to the multihomed client. Second, we deliberately insert intervals between the FEC packets’ departures while still respecting the delay constraint. The proposed LTBA is able to reduce the consecutive packet loss under burst loss assumption. We carry out analysis to prove that the proposed LTBA outperforms the existing ‘back-to-back’ transmission schemes based on Gilbert loss model and continuous time Markov chain. We conduct the performance evaluation in Exata and emulation results show that LTBA outperforms the existing approaches in improving the video quality in terms of PSNR (Peak Signal-to-Noise Ratio). 相似文献
14.
Unequal error protection systems are a popular technique for video streaming. Forward error correction (FEC) is one of error control techniques to improve the quality of video streaming over lossy channels. Moreover, frame‐level FEC techniques have been proposed for video streaming because of different priority video frames within the transmission rate constraint on a Bernoulli channel. However, various communication and storage systems are likely corrupted by bursts of noise in the current wireless behavior. If the burst losses go beyond the protection capacity of FEC, the efficacy of FEC can be degraded. Therefore, our proposed model allows an assessment of the perceived quality of H.264/AVC video streaming over bursty channels, and is validated by simulation experiments on the NS‐2 network simulator at a given estimate of the packet loss ratio and average burst length. The results suggest a useful reference in designing the FEC scheme for video applications, and as the video coding and channel parameters are given, the proposed model can provide a more accurate evaluation tool for video streaming over bursty channels and help to evaluate the impact of FEC performance on different burst‐loss parameters. Copyright © 2014 John Wiley & Sons, Ltd. 相似文献
15.
16.
Forward error correction (FEC) coding has been shown to offer a feasible solution to fulfill the need for Quality of Service
for multimedia streaming over the fluctuant channels, especially in terms of the reduction of end-to-end delay. In this paper,
we propose the Dynamic FEC-Distortion Optimization Algorithm to efficiently utilize the network bandwidth for better visual
quality by means of hierarchical coding structure with the cascading error protection scheme. The optimization criteria are
based on the unequal error protection by taking account of the error drifting problems from both temporal motion compensation
and inter-layer prediction of the H.264/MPEG-4 AVC scalable video coding so that the priorities of each video components can
be differentiated for the calculation of the distribution of parity packets. It is shown that the cascading error protection
scheme makes the hierarchical structure of error erasure code more efficient. Also, the proposed algorithm works particularly
well for fast motion videos and the performance does not depend on accurate estimation of packet loss rate. 相似文献
17.
18.
Robust Packet Video Transport Over Wireless Fading Channels Using a Joint Source-channel Coding Approach 总被引:2,自引:2,他引:0
In this paper, we address the problem of robust video transmission over wireless networks. Specifically, we consider packet
video transmission over wireless IP networks based on the RTP/UDP/IP protocol stack. Digital video delivered over wireless
networks is expected to suffer quality degradation from both packet loss and bit errors in the payload. In this paper, both
packet loss and bit errors in the payload are considered and the performance of a joint source-channel coding (JSCC) approach
employing forward error-correction (FEC) coding schemes for H.263 + video transmission is studied. Results indicate that
with an appropriate JSCC approach, FEC-based error-control techniques can significantly improve the packetization efficiency
for a given end-to-end quality requirement and lead to more acceptable video delivery quality over time-varying wireless networks.
Another important observation is that with a JSCC approach the fading effects of wireless links upon end-to-end video quality
are substantially decreased compared to a system without using channel coding, resulting in attractive robust performance
characteristics.
相似文献
Yong PeiEmail: |
19.
《Signal Processing: Image Communication》2014,29(6):678-698
We propose an algorithm for adjusting data transmission parameters, such as the packet size and the code rate of forward error correction (FEC), to obtain maximum video quality under dynamic channel conditions. When determining transmission parameters, it is essential to calculate an accurate effective loss rate that reflects FEC recovery failures and over-deadline packets. To this end, we analyze the delays caused by FEC coding and the potential packet size variations. In our analysis, we consider the effect of delayed transmission of video packets incurred by the parity packets as well as the encoder and decoder buffers. With the analysis reflecting the delay effect, we are able to accurately estimate the delay patterns of all video packets. Based on the analysis results, we establish an accurate model for estimating the effective loss rate. Simulations show that the proposed effective loss rate model accurately estimates the effective loss rate and significantly improves the reconstructed video quality at the receiver. 相似文献
20.
Small‐block interleaving for low‐delay cross‐packet forward error correction over burst‐loss channels
下载免费PDF全文
![点击此处可从《International Journal of Communication Systems》网站下载免费的PDF全文](/ch/ext_images/free.gif)
Chi‐Huang Shih Chun‐I Kuo Ce‐Kuen Shieh Yeh‐Kai Chou 《International Journal of Communication Systems》2014,27(12):3980-3995
By adding the redundant packets into source packet block, cross‐packet forward error correction (FEC) scheme performs error correction across packets and can recover both congestion packet loss and wireless bit errors accordingly. Because cross‐packet FEC typically trades the additional latency to combat burst losses in the wireless channel, this paper presents a FEC enhancement scheme using the small‐block interleaving technique to enhance cross‐packet FEC with the decreased delay and improved good‐put. Specifically, adopting short block size is effective in reducing FEC processing delay, whereas the corresponding effect of lower burst‐error correction capacity can be compensated by deliberately controlling the interleaving degree. The main features include (i) the proposed scheme that operates in the post‐processing manner to be compatible with the existing FEC control schemes and (ii) to maximize the data good‐put in lossy networks; an analytical FEC model is built on the interleaved Gilbert‐Elliott channel to determine the optimal FEC parameters. The simulation results show that the small‐block interleaved FEC scheme significantly improves the video streaming quality in lossy channels for delay‐sensitive video. Copyright © 2013 John Wiley & Sons, Ltd. 相似文献